Is an International Bank Account Number (IBAN) required for international transfers?

An IBAN is required for beneficiary accounts in Europe and other countries around the world.


Only the institution servicing an account can provide the correct IBAN for that account and it must be obtained from the beneficiary of the wire.


The International Bank Account Number (IBAN) is an international standard for identifying bank accounts.

These numbers are used when making or receiving international payments. 


The IBAN varies by country/institution and does not replace your account number.
